﻿		/* Start Admin Style Only */
		
body.admin   { margin: 10px; font-family: Arial ; font-size: 9pt; }
p.admin      { font-family: Arial; font-size: 9pt; color: #0A3560; }
a.admin:link       { color: #666666; }
a.admin:visited    { color: #666666; }
a.admin:active     { color: #666666; }
a.admin:hover      { color: #000000; }
table        { font-family: Arial; font-size: 10pt; }
td           { font-family: Arial; font-size: 10pt; }



		/* End Admin Style Only */

body         { margin: 0; font-family: Arial; font-size: 9pt; background:#000; }
select       { font-family: Arial; font-size: 9pt; }
input        { font-family: Arial; font-size: 9pt; }
textarea     { font-family: Arial; font-size: 9pt; }
form         { font-family: Arial; font-size: 9pt; }
select       { font-family: Arial; }
legend       { font-family: Arial; font-size: 9pt; color: #C0C0C0}

a:link       { color: #444444; }
a:visited    { color: #444444; }
a:active     { color: #444444; }
a:hover      { color: #888888; }

a.mm:link       { color: #C0C0C0; }
a.mm:visited    { color: #C0C0C0; }
a.mm:active     { color: #C0C0C0; }
a.mm:hover      { color: #FFFFFF; }

.printheader, .printfooter {
	display:none;
}

.clear {
	clear:both;
}

.frame{
	background:url(/images/frame-mirrored.jpg) repeat-y;
	width:984px;
	margin:0 auto;
}

.wrapper{
	width:916px;
	padding-left:34px;
}

.flash-header{
	width:916px;
	height:212px;
	background-image:url(/images/Header-All.jpg);
	background-repeat:no-repeat;
	background-color:#000;
}

.flash-header-2{
	width:916px;
	height:212px;
	background-image:url(/images/Header-Services.jpg);
	background-repeat:no-repeat;
	background-color:#000;
}
.link-home
{
width:300px;
height:200px;
float:left;
}
.link-home-link
{
width:100%;
height:100%;
display:block;
cursor:pointer;
}

.footer {
	width:916px;
	height:53px;
	background:url(/images/footer.jpg) no-repeat;
	color:#fff;
	font-size:9pt;
	text-align:center;
	padding-top:32px;
}

.footer a, .footer a:visited {
	text-decoration:none;
	color:#fff;
}

.mm-footer, .mm-footer a, .mm-footer a:visited{
	font-size:8.5pt;
	text-decoration:none;
}

.content-left {
	float:left;
    width:237px;
    height:483px;
}


/** Navigation **/

.left-nav {
	display:inline;
	float:left;
	width:222px;
	margin:17px 0 0 15px;
}

.menu-header {
	float:left;
	height:40px;
	font-family:Arial Black, Helvetica Black, sans-serif;
	font-style:oblique;
	font-size:19.5pt;
	color:#272727;
	background:url(/images/menu-header.jpg) no-repeat;
	width:192px;
	padding:12px 10px 0 20px;
}

.menu-body {
	float:left;
	background:url(/images/menu-background.jpg) repeat-y;
	width:222px;
}

.menu-item {
	background:url(/images/menu-arrow.jpg) no-repeat;
	padding:11px 10px 11px 47px;
}

.menu-item a, .menu-item a:visited {
	display:block;
	color:white;
	font-family:Impact, Charcoal, sans-serif;
	font-size:10.5pt;
	text-decoration:none;

}

.menu-item a:hover{
	color:#3399FF;

}

.menu-separator {
	display:inline;
	height:1px;
	width:222px;
	background:url(/images/menu-separator.jpg) no-repeat;
}

.menu-bottom-spacer {
	height:54px;
}

.menu-footer {
	float:left;
	height:11px;
	width:222px;
	background:url(/images/menu-footer.jpg) no-repeat;
}

 
/** End Navigation **/

#ace1i1table, #ace1i2table, #ace1i4table, #ace1i5table, #ace1i4i3table {
	background:#000 !important;
	border-collapse: collapse !important;
	opacity: .75 !important;
	filter: alpha(opacity=75) !important;
	-ms-filter: "alpha(opacity=75)" !important; 
	-khtml-opacity: .75 !important;
	-moz-opacity: .75 !important;
}

#ace1i1table td, #ace1i2table td, #ace1i4table td, #ace1i5table td, #ace1i4i3table td {
	padding:5px 5px 5px 15px;
	border:2px solid #A0A0A0 !important;
}
